Output e6f537225a79d269f591bf3d26e11d2da5cb97783ae4f2e37a759281c1f5691b:8

value
2650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59fbd77863ecd7afe502d654eed84aad358e7ee4 OP_EQUAL
address
DDLtNbeESujFdWGZNjju355jKVxomSjK4N
transaction
e6f537225a79d269f591bf3d26e11d2da5cb97783ae4f2e37a759281c1f5691b
spent
true